1. Competitive Pricing Foundations
1.1 Market Research
Competitor Analysis: Use Tmall Global’s analytics and external tools like Ahrefs to track competitors’ pricing strategies. This data helps set price points that attract customers while ensuring profitability. Regular monitoring keeps your brand agile in a dynamic market.
Industry Insights: Study Tmall Global’s category reports and consumer trends to understand pricing expectations. This informs strategic decisions, ensuring your brand aligns with market demands.
1.2 Strategic Price Positioning
Value Differentiation: Highlight unique product features, such as sustainable sourcing or premium quality, to justify higher prices. Clear communication in Tmall Global listings builds consumer trust.
Flexible Pricing Tiers: Offer multiple price points to cater to diverse consumer segments. This ensures accessibility for budget-conscious buyers while appealing to premium markets.
2. Value-Based Pricing Approach
2.1 Enhancing Perceived Value
Customer Feedback: Encourage reviews and ratings on Tmall Global to boost credibility. High ratings and authentic testimonials can support premium pricing by reinforcing product quality.
Influencer Collaborations: Partner with Chinese influencers to showcase your brand’s value. Their endorsements can elevate consumer perception, allowing for higher price points.
2.2 Communicating Value
Optimized Listings: Create Tmall Global product pages with detailed descriptions and high-quality visuals. Highlighting benefits like durability or exclusivity justifies pricing strategies.
Educational Content: Use Tmall’s live-streaming or blog features to educate consumers about your brand’s value. Engaging content can drive conversions and support premium pricing.
3. Dynamic Pricing for Flexibility
3.1 Technology-Driven Pricing
SaaS Tools: Implement pricing software to adjust prices in real-time based on Tmall Global’s sales trends or competitor actions. These tools ensure competitiveness during peak shopping seasons.
Data Integration: Combine Tmall Global’s sales data with external analytics to inform pricing decisions. This approach optimizes revenue and market share.
3.2 Responsive Adjustments
Transparent Changes: Clearly communicate price adjustments through Tmall Global’s platform to maintain customer trust. Transparency mitigates concerns about dynamic pricing.
Event-Based Pricing: Align pricing with Tmall’s major events, like Double 11, to capitalize on high demand. Flash sales or limited-time offers can drive significant sales spikes.
4. Promotions and Bundling Strategies
4.1 Targeted Discounts
Seasonal Promotions: Offer discounts during Tmall Global’s key shopping events to attract price-sensitive consumers. These campaigns increase traffic and brand visibility.
Loyalty Programs: Develop loyalty initiatives through Tmall Global’s membership features to reward repeat buyers. Exclusive offers foster long-term customer relationships.
4.2 Effective Bundling
Value-Driven Bundles: Combine complementary products to create attractive bundles on Tmall Global. For example, pairing a main product with a free sample can boost order value.
Cross-Selling: Use bundles to promote lesser-known products, increasing overall sales. This strategy enhances brand exposure across Tmall’s platform.
